Cosatu threatens to invade CT premises on Mayday

The City of Cape Town says it has given the Congress of SA Trade Unions a 75% discount on the use of the stadium on May Day.

City spokesman Brett Herrom told the SABC that the going rate to rent the stadium for a day was R350,000.

Further costs were from security arrangements, and preparations of the venue.

Cosatu in the Western Cape have threatened to invade premises around Cape Town stadium for its rally.

The federation’s provincial secretary Tony Ehrenreich said the city was quoting the union an additional R1 million to the R800,000 agreed to earlier in April.

Ehrenreich said Cosatu viewed the move as an attempt by the city to deny poor families an opportunity to visit the World Cup stadium.

He said a meeting was scheduled for Tuesday for a decision on whether to move the rally to Athlone stadium.
